Basketball Court Dimensions: Diagram and Measurements Foul Line - 19′ from the baseline (edge of the court) and 15′ away from the backboard. 3-Point Line - The 3-point line is 22′ feet from the basket on the sides of the court and 23'9″ from the basket around the arc of the 3-point line. Restricted Arc - A half circle with a radius of 4′ under the basket where players can not draw charging fouls.

Basketball Court Lines & Markings - HoopTactics The court areas of a typical basketball court include: Three Second Area This is the area below the free throw line and between the lane lines. It is sometimes called the "Paint" since, in most gyms, it is painted. I f any offensive player remains in this area for more than three seconds it is a violation and the other team gets the ball.

Basketball Court Dimension With Diagram and Layout Drawing The dimensions of the NBA are 94 feet high and 50 feet wide (28.65m*15.24m). The 3 point arc is approximately 23.75feet (7.24m) from the rim. The free-throw line is 15ft (4.57m) away from the backboard line, and the key is 16 feet (4.88m) wide. The centre circle of the NBA court is a little bit bigger than INT, 12 feet. NBA Basketball Courts - the 3 point arc is 22 feet to the center of the rim on the sides with a straight line extending out 16 feet 9 inches from the baseline. Past those points the line extends out 23 feet 9 inches from the center of the rim. Mens and Womens College Basketball Courts - the 3 point arc is 20 feet 9 inches.

Parts of the Basketball Court - SportsRec The sidelines and baselines of a basketball court mark the outside boundaries for out-of-bounds purposes. The sidelines run the length of the court and the baselines are behind each basket. All standard basketball courts measure 50 feet in width. For high school, the court length is 84 feet, while in college and the NBA it is 94 feet long.

Basketball court - Wikipedia In basketball, the basketball court is the playing surface, consisting of a rectangular floor, with baskets at each end. Indoor basketball courts are almost always made of polished wood, usually maple, with 3.048 metres (10.00 ft)-high rims on each basket.Outdoor surfaces are generally made from standard paving materials such as concrete or asphalt

Basketball Court Layout, Lines & Markings Areas of the court Lane - Also called the key or 3-second area (1), the rectangular area inside the lane lines from the free throw line to the baseline. Elbow - Where the free throw line meets the lane line. Free throw line extended - An imaginary line that extends from each end of the free throw line to the sidelines.

Basketball Court Dimensions & Measurements The main difference between a college basketball court and a high school basketball court is the length. While college courts are 94' long, high school courts are 84'. Junior high courts are even smaller at 74' and play with a width of 42'. The other primary difference is high school courts generally do not have a restricted arc under the basket.
